Caiguna Airport (CGV), also known by its ICAO code YCAG, is a vital remote aviation facility located adjacent to the Caiguna Roadhouse on the Eyre Highway in Western Australia. Situated in the heart of the vast Nullarbor Plain, the airport acts as a critical lifeline for travelers and transport operators crossing the Australian continent. The airfield is positioned on a flat, arid landscape and is one of the few reliable landing points in this sparsely populated region.
The 'terminal' facilities at Caiguna are extremely basic, reflecting its role as a functional roadhouse airstrip rather than a public commercial hub. There is no formal passenger terminal building, check-in counter, or sheltered waiting zone within the airport perimeter; instead, all passenger needs are handled by the nearby Caiguna Roadhouse. The facility consists of a single 1,300-meter unpaved runway (04/22) suitable for light aircraft, regional turboprops, and private charters. Travelers utilizing this strip are typically private pilots, government personnel, or medical teams who must be entirely self-sufficient, as conventional airport amenities are non-existent.
Despite its minimal infrastructure, Caiguna Airport plays a fundamental role in the safety and logistics of the Nullarbor region. It serves as an essential landing point for the Royal Flying Doctor Service (RFDS) during medical emergencies along the highway and acts as a strategic technical stop for private pilots navigating the long distances across Western and South Australia. The airfield is uncontrolled, and operations are conducted strictly under Visual Flight Rules (VFR) during daylight hours. Ground transportation is limited to the adjacent roadhouse area, making it an indispensable asset for the endurance and resilience of one of the world's most famous desert crossings.

Caiguna Airport (CGV) is best understood as a remote Nullarbor access strip whose usefulness comes from its roadhouse location on the Eyre Highway rather than from any conventional terminal function. If you are travelling across the south coast of Western Australia, the airport is mainly relevant for charters, emergency use, and very specific remote access movements. The larger connection problem is the road itself: the Nullarbor is long, exposed, and operationally unforgiving, so the airport should be treated as one piece of a road-and-air logistics chain rather than a standalone transfer point.
Distances in this part of Australia are serious enough that they should be treated as their own travel day, not as a casual transfer. If the onward trip still depends on a commercial flight somewhere before or after the roadhouse stop, the right place to build the buffer is at the major airport, not at Caiguna. The strip is convenient because it sits beside fuel and accommodation, but convenience here still means planning around wind, distance, and the possibility that a road delay turns a simple pickup into a long wait.
On arrival, the roadhouse proximity is a genuine advantage because meals, fuel, and basic shelter are all nearby, but it does not turn the location into a normal airport environment. Communications can be patchy, ground handling is minimal, and the practical handoff is usually between the aircraft and a waiting vehicle or roadhouse host. Use it that way and the field is straightforward; expect city-style airport recovery and it becomes the wrong tool for the job. CGV works best when the itinerary is treated as a Nullarbor logistics problem rather than an airport transfer. Protect the bigger airport, respect the road distances, and use Caiguna only when the charter or remote-access plan is already clear before departure.

Alpha Airport (ABH) is a small public airport located near the town of Alpha in central Queensland, Australia. Owned and operated by the Barcaldine Regional Council, it serves as a crucial link for general aviation, local community flights, and private charters within this remote and expansive region. The airport operates with minimal infrastructure; typically, the "terminal" consists of a basic, unstaffed building or an open-air shelter that provides a rudimentary waiting area.
The layout of Alpha Airport is straightforward and functional, designed to facilitate direct access from the apron to the single asphalt runway (18/36), which measures 1,456 meters (4,777 feet) in length. There are no complex multi-terminal configurations, and all operations are contained within this singular, basic setup. Walking times from arrival at the facility to boarding an aircraft are negligible, emphasizing its role as a practical and efficient access point for the region.
Amenities at Alpha Airport are extremely limited. Travelers should not expect airline lounges, dedicated dining facilities, or extensive retail shops. Any available provisions are minimal, and it is strongly advised that passengers bring their own food, water, and essential personal items, especially for longer stays. Security procedures are basic, consistent with a small general aviation airfield, primarily involving visual checks and adherence to local aviation safety protocols.

Connecting through Alpha Airport involves navigating Queensland's coal mining region aviation network, where this Barcaldine Regional Council facility serves the Alpha Coal Project and surrounding Galilee Basin operations with charter flights supporting the A$6.9 billion mining infrastructure development. Located 2.5 nautical miles west of Alpha township with a 1,456-meter asphalt runway, the airport operates primarily with general aviation and mining industry charter services linking workers and equipment to coal operations, while also serving as an emergency landing site for the Central Queensland mining corridor.
Transfers to commercial aviation networks require coordination with charter operators for flights to larger regional centers including Rockhampton, Mackay, or Brisbane, where connections to Jetstar, Virgin Australia, and Qantas provide access to capital cities and international gateways. The airport's strategic position near the proposed Alpha Coal Project rail line, designed to transport coal 495 kilometers to Abbot Point export terminal, creates significant fly-in-fly-out (FIFO) worker movements during construction and operational phases requiring advance coordination with mining companies and accommodation providers.
Rail connections complement aviation access, with Queensland Rail operating twice-weekly passenger services from Brisbane's Roma Street station requiring approximately 20 hours journey time through the Central West line, while freight trains support the coal mining operations that drive regional economic activity. Weather conditions during Queensland's wet season (November-March) can affect unsealed access roads to mining sites, increasing reliance on aviation for personnel and critical supply movements. Ground transportation from the airport requires pre-arranged taxis or mining company vehicles, as no public transport serves this remote location where the nearest major services are in Emerald, 85 kilometers southeast via the Capricorn Highway.
